The Court's power under s 22C(2A) and (7A) of the Evidence (Audio and Audio Visual Links) Act 1998 (NSW), together with the expressed consents of all parties, permits arraignment of each accused by audio visual link from within or outside New South Wales, including overseas, for the purposes of the listed arraignment and any appearances up to 26 March 2021.

  1. 1 ['Whether the Court has power to arraign accused by audio visual link from outside New South Wales, including outside Australia' 'Statutory interpretation of s 22C(2A) and (7A) Evidence (Audio and Audio Visual Links) Act 1998 (NSW) in relation to arraignment from interstate/overseas']

Ratio Decidendi

The Court's power under s 22C(2A) and (7A) of the Evidence (Audio and Audio Visual Links) Act 1998 (NSW), together with the expressed consents of all parties, permits arraignment of each accused by audio visual link from within or outside New South Wales, including overseas, for the purposes of the listed arraignment and any appearances up to 26 March 2021.

Court Disposition

Application granted; accused permitted to appear by audio visual link for arraignment and subsequent appearances as consented.

Orders

  • ['The Crown and each of the accused have pursuant to s 22C(2A) of the Evidence (Audio and Audio Visual Links) Act 1998 (NSW) consented to appearance by audio visual link for arraignment on 9 December 2020 and, subject to further order, any subsequent appearances up to and including 26 March 2021.']
